Russian tennis player Elina Avanesyan reached the second round of the tournament in Lausanne, Switzerland.
Avanesyan’s opponent, seeded eighth, in the first round was her compatriot Yevgenia Rodina. The 68th racket in the world won the first set with a score of 6:2, trailed 2:0 in the second, after which the Fatherland refused to continue the fight.
In the next match, Avanesyan will play with the winner of the match between Hungarian Reka-Luka Jani and French Chloe Paquet.
